    Free AI Prompt: NIH K Award Career Goals

    This prompt enables grant writers to instantly generate a comprehensive personal development plan that seamlessly integrates with the unique objectives of their NIH K award project. It encourages researchers to systematically analyze their current skills, identify potential research gaps within their funded program, and explore new avenues for scientific growth.

    Copy-Paste Prompt
    You are a highly accomplished researcher with an active NIH K award focused on [Funded Program]. To ensure your long-term career development aligns with the evolving goals of this project, generate a detailed personal development plan that considers the following key areas:

    1. Skill Identification: Analyze your current skill set and identify which competencies are most relevant to successfully executing the [Funded Program] and can be leveraged for future career growth.
    2. Research Gap Analysis: Evaluate the [Funded Program] to pinpoint any existing research gaps or emerging trends that could inform your next scientific investigation or funding opportunity.
    3. Career Pathways: Examine how you can transition into new areas within [Field of Study], considering both established and nascent fields, while maintaining a strong alignment with the overarching goals of your K award project.

    Your development plan should include actionable steps for transferring skills into new research domains, networking strategies for expanding your scientific collaborations, and concrete timelines for achieving career milestones that complement the lifecycle of your NIH K award. Avoid making any specific financial or personnel requests in this proposal.

    Free AI Prompt: Future Research Direction

    This prompt encourages grant writers to explore how they can pivot their research focus while still maintaining a strong connection to their existing NIH K award project. It helps researchers identify potential new areas of investigation that build upon the success of their current funded program.

    Copy-Paste Prompt
    You are an expert researcher with an active NIH K award focused on [Funded Program]. To ensure your scientific growth aligns with the evolving landscape of your field, generate a detailed plan for transitioning into a new research area that complements and expands upon the goals of your current project.

    Your plan should include:

    1. New Research Focus: Identify an emerging area within [Field of Study] that aligns with the overarching goals of your NIH K award project, allowing you to build upon your existing expertise and expand into new scientific frontiers.
    2. Skill Transfer Strategy: Develop a strategy for transferring your current research skills and competencies into this new area, considering potential collaborations, training needs, and methodological adaptations required.
    3. Timeline for Transition: Outline a clear timeline for transitioning from [Funded Program] to your new research focus, ensuring that any changes align with the natural lifecycle of your NIH K award project.

    Avoid making any specific financial or personnel requests in this proposal.
